Comfort

Before purchasing a product, it is important to consider the comfort of the headphones. They should be comfortable enough to wear for a long time and shouldn't cause any pain or discomfort over time. The headphones should be well-padded and not apply too much pressure on your head or ears. They should also cancel out external noise. These factors are especially important when working or commuting.

The force that clamps your earcups is likewise important. This determines the amount of pressure they put on your ear. Your earlobes can hurt if you use too much clamping force. This is a common issue with DJ headphones. However it can be avoided when you select headphones with a moderate clamping force.

Noise cancellation

ANC makes use of a pair microphones to listen out for ambient sounds and then plays back the exact opposite sound to eliminate them. This means that the rumble of aircraft engines, the buzz of a cafe, or even your neighbor's chatter disappear without you ever hearing them. It works better for lower frequencies than for higher ones, and it's not a panacea to block out every sound that surrounds you. It's a remarkable piece of technology and should be considered when you're looking for an over-ear pair.

Most headphones that have ANC are now wireless and Bluetooth. The battery life of the headphones can be as long as 24 hours. These headphones are priced higher than wired alternatives, but they offer better noise cancellation and the convenience of no cable.
